Police Raid on Ahmadi Religion of Peace and Light Headquarters: Arrests Made in Connection with Serious Offenses

Authorities conducted a raid on the headquarters of the Ahmadi Religion of Peace and Light in response to allegations of serious sexual offenses, modern slavery, and forced marriage. A team of 500 officers from the north-west region carried out the operation, resulting in multiple arrests. The group's headquarters, located in a former orphanage in Crewe, Cheshire, was targeted along with other properties.
The investigation was prompted by a complaint from a woman, now residing in the Republic of Ireland, who reported being raped and sexually abused at the AROPL headquarters in 2023. The suspects, all men of various nationalities, were taken into custody following the arrests. The police also conducted a search of the premises as part of the operation.
AROPL is a sect that combines elements of Islam with conspiracy theories involving the Illuminati and extraterrestrial control over US presidents. The group's leader, who resides with followers in Crewe, is believed to possess healing powers and the ability to manipulate celestial bodies. Approximately 150 individuals live together in a historic building in Crewe, with additional members residing in the town and worldwide.
Cheshire police emphasized that the investigation is focused on individual suspects rather than the entire religious group. Safeguarding measures are being implemented for the approximately 56 children living at the AROPL headquarters, where they receive homeschooling. The group relocated to the UK from Sweden in 2021 after facing scrutiny from immigration authorities and deportation orders for some members.
The Home Office had previously been investigating AROPL's use of skilled worker visas. The group's legal representatives have denied any wrongdoing and declined to provide further comments at this time. Additional updates on the situation are expected to be released soon.
